Resuming a set speed

Press and release RESUME. This will automatically return the vehicle to
the previously set speed.

Increasing speed while using speed control

To set a higher speed:
• Press and hold SET + until you get to the desired speed, then release.

You can also use SET + to operate the tap-up function. Press and
release SET + to increase the vehicle set speed in 1 mph (1.6 km/h)
increments.

• Use the accelerator pedal to get to the desired speed then press and

release SET +.

Reducing speed while using speed control

To reduce a set speed:
• Press and hold SET – until you get to the desired speed, then release.

You can also use SET – to operate the tap-down function. Press and
release SET – to decrease the vehicle set speed in 1 mph (1.6 km/h)
increments.

• Press the brake pedal until the desired vehicle speed is reached then

press SET –.

Turning off speed control

To turn off the speed control, Press OFF or turn off the ignition.

Note: When you turn off the speed control or the ignition, your speed
control set speed memory is erased.
